Q: Is 52,211,511 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 52,211,511 is a composite number.

Why is 52,211,511 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 52,211,511 can be evenly divided by 1 3 9 11 33 97 99 291 873 1,067 3,201 5,437 9,603 16,311 48,933 59,807 179,421 527,389 538,263 1,582,167 4,746,501 5,801,279 17,403,837 and 52,211,511, with no remainder.

Since 52,211,511 cannot be divided by just 1 and 52,211,511, it is a composite number.
